Many people assumed the teases were for an inevitable Diablo 4 announcement, but Blizzard tried to temper that expectation a couple weeks ago. Blizzard stated it has “multiple Diablo projects in the works” back in August, and that hype was built up further when people saw that Diablo got the prime panel spot directly after BlizzCon’s opening ceremony.

The backlash has even manifested in-person at BlizzCon, with one attendee sarcastically asking the Diablo developers if the game’s announcement was “an out-of-season April Fool’s joke.” Blizzard responded by saying “No, it’s a fully-fledged Diablo experience on mobile.” Additionally, there are reports on Reddit that negative comments are being removed from the trailers – though there are currently still plenty there to read.
